Typical Issues with UPVC Doors

Despite their numerous advantages, UPVC doors are not without issues. Here are some of the most regular problems that can occur:

  1. Draughts and Poor Insulation:

    • Over time, seals can deteriorate, causing spaces. This can trigger drafts and lower energy efficiency.
  2. Trouble in Opening or Closing:

    • Doors might end up being misaligned due to settling or use, causing difficulty in operating the lock and deal with.
  3. Broken or Damaged Locks:

    • Locks may use out, end up being harmed, or take up totally, rendering the door insecure.
  4. Surface Damage:

    • While UPVC is resistant, difficult effects can still trigger scratches, damages, or discolouration.

  6. Broken Hinges:

    • Hinges can weaken in time, leading to drooping doors that can't close correctly.

When to Consider Repairs

Determining when to repair a UPVC door can be tricky. Here are some indications that indicate it's time to take action:

  • Visible Damage: If there are visible cracks or indications of damage.
  • Difficulty in Operations: When the door becomes progressively hard to open or close.
  • Increased Energy Bills: This may signify poor insulation due to used seals.
  • Not Securing Properly: If locks aren't working as they should, it postures a security danger.

Repair Solutions

Repairs for UPVC doors can vary from easy fixes to more intricate service needs. Here are some common solutions:

1. Realigning the Door

Misaligned doors can be changed by tweaking the hinges. A professional service technician can easily make these adjustments to align the door correctly.

2. Changing Seals

If the door is draughty, replacing the worn seals might be all that is required. This procedure includes eliminating the old seals and fitting new ones, which can enhance insulation.

3. Lock Repairs

A carpenter or locksmith can often repair or change the locking system. Standard multi-point locks on UPVC doors are typically straightforward to replace.

4. Hinge Replacement

If hinges are broken or showing signs of wear, replacing them can bring back proper function to the door. It is necessary to choose top quality hinges for long-lasting outcomes.

5. Surface area Restoration

For small surface damage, professional cleaning or a light polishing can bring back the door's look. In cases of extreme surface damage, repainting or replacing the afflicted part might be required.

Upkeep Tips for UPVC Doors

Proper upkeep can extend the life expectancy of UPVC doors and decrease repair requirements. Below are some proactive steps that homeowners can take:

  1. Regular Cleaning:

    • Clean the surface with warm soapy water to remove dirt and grime, preventing discolouration.
  2. Lube Moving Parts:

    • Use a silicone-based lubricant on locks, hinges, and any moving parts to make sure smooth operation.
  3. Examine Seals and Weatherstripping:

    • Regularly inspect seals for wear and change them as required to avoid draughts.
  4. Conduct Regular Inspections:

    • Check for any signs of misalignment, rust, or use regularly. Early detection can prevent more comprehensive problems down the line.
  5. Expert Servicing:

    • Consider having a professional assessment a minimum of when a year to make sure everything is in great working order.

Frequently Asked Questions About UPVC Door Repairs

Q1: How long does a UPVC door last?A: Generally, a well-maintained UPVC door can last in between 20 to 30 years, however this depends on different factors, consisting of quality and upkeep.

Q2: Can I repair a UPVC door myself?A: While some small repairs can be done by homeowners, it is often recommended to hire a professional, specifically for complex concerns like lock replacements or positionings. Q3: Are UPVC door repairs expensive?A: The cost of repairs can vary commonly. Simple repairs like changing seals might just cost a little quantity, while lock replacements or hinge repairs could be more costly.
